Idecabtagene Vicleucel Key Facts
What dosages is Idecabtagene Vicleucel available in?
A single dose of Idecabtagene Vicleucel contains a cell suspension of 300 to 510 x 106 CAR-positive T cells in one or more infusion bags.
What is Idecabtagene Vicleucel used for?
Idecabtagene Vicleucel is used to treat advanced multiple myeloma in adults (after at least two or more prior therapies).
How does Idecabtagene Vicleucel work?
Idecabtagene Vicleucel is a type of immunotherapy, also called CAR-T therapy. During treatment, your T-cells are removed from your body and sent to a lab. They are then modified to find and attack the multiple myeloma cancer cells in your body. Then the T-cells are infused back into your body to destroy cancer cells.
How do I take Idecabtagene Vicleucel?
You will be given a chemotherapy regimen of cyclophosphamide and fludarabine and also premedicated with acetaminophen and an H1-antihistamine before an infusion of Idecabtagene Vicleucel. You will then be receive an infusion of Idecabtagene Vicleucel within the recommended dose range is 300 to 510 × 106 CAR-positive T cells

Idecabtagene Vicleucel Common Side Effects
Common side effects of Idecabtagene Vicleucel include:
- Lower blood cell counts
- Cytokine release syndrome
- Infection
- Tiredness
- Lower blood phosphate levels
- Muscle pain
- Lower immunoglobulin levels
- Diarrhea
- Nausea
- Nervous system problems
- Fever
- Swelling
- Headache
- Cough
- Decreased appetite
Idecabtagene Vicleucel Serious Side Effects
Serious side effects are rare with Idecabtagene Vicleucel. Contact your healthcare provider immediately if you experience any of the following:
- Cytokine release syndrome: Fever, trouble breathing, chills, low blood pressure, changes in heart rhythm, headache
- Serious nervous system problems: headache, confusion, difficulty speaking, difficulty writing, seizures
- Infection: fever, body aches, fast heartbeat, chills
- Bleeding (from low platelet levels): nosebleeds, blood in urine, blood in stool, unexplained bruising
